It was a great day of footy in Bunbury. Hands Oval looked amazing, there was a good crowd, the weather was brilliant and both teams came down to Bunbury to play good hard footy.
There was a pretty strong sea breeze down the ground and the Dockers got the jump on the Bulldogs in the first quarter. Unfortunately for the Dockers, the Bulldogs steadied and forged ahead over the rest of the game to win comprehensively by the last siren. Both sides were missing some star players, but every player on the field was trying their heart out including Sandilands, the man mountain.
